Studying abroad in Europe is widely popular among US students. But being a semester abroad in Germany is wildly different from a semester abroad in the UK. I think the difference is obvious here... Depending on the program, you may have an entirely different experience from your peers.

In this episode, Martin, the director of the American Junior Year Program in Heidelberg, Germany, also a former professor at Gettysburg College, offers us an insider look at various types of study abroad programs for American students. On top of that, we dive deeper into the adventure of navigating the German higher education system.
